Background

Theme is to look like Lego blocks. It uses baking trays sprayed in various bright coloured car paints
It takes the 2022 Hacky Racer, Jeepney, and re-themes and improves on that basic design
Construction
How is the chassis constructed?
Majority of the chassis is constructed from 20mm x 20mm box section. Its fully welded together
The box section used allows a level of flex over rough surfaces that is beneficial
Steering? Geometry?
Steering is direct in the style of a go-kart Its has a lot of negative camber, probably too much!
Where are your wheels, tyres, hubs, axles from?
Majority of components are from mini ATVs
There are 2 sizes of wheel/tyre available depending on conditions. 13x5.00-6 145x70-6
How do your brakes work?
Single brake disc on the rear axle with a hydraulic braking system using components from an ATV The master brake cylinder is actuated directly from the brake pedal

Powertrain
Motor Uses a single Vevor 2000W motor mounted to allow the chain tension to be adjusted
ESC Whitebox 1500W e-bike controller that may/may not of had the shunt modified to allow more current
Details of chain and gear ratio? 11:74 sprockets through a chain
Do you have a diff? No diff fitted, a single solid axle
Where is your battery from? Hobbyking but now consistently out of stock
Other Features

Changing the wheel/tyre changes the ratio of the gearing by a few percent which can be handy
